Global Spatial Technology Solutions (GSTS) has been awarded a contract under Canada’s Department of National Defence (DND) Innovation for Defence Excellence and Security (Ideas) program to operationally test its AI platform for predictive maintenance of military systems.”The OCIANA Predictive Maintenance (OPM) platform aims to reduce lifecycle costs and improve vessel availability across military and commercial fleets.
GSTS Demonstrates Early Detection Capabilities
According to Richard Kolacz, CEO of GSTS, the ‘Test Drive’ initiative aims to demonstrate how early detection of equipment failures can reduce unplanned downtime and subsequently lower maintenance costs. “By supporting DND’s evaluation in real-world conditions, we aim to show that earlier detection and faster planning can cut unplanned downtime,” Kolacz explained. This predictive approach marks a significant transition from laboratory testing to operational deployment.

OCIANA Platform Extends GSTS AI Leadership
The OCIANA Predictive Maintenance module builds upon GSTS’s existing AI capabilities, which correlate real-time vessel and environmental data to offer predictive insights.
